Html umetnite sliku s veličinom. Kako promijeniti veličinu slike u css u html. Primjer koda za promjenu veličine slike u .css

03.04.2021 Sigurnost

Ova lekcija je vrsta nastavka prethodne, u kojoj smo pogledali, sada je vrijeme da produbite svoje znanje i pogledate CSS svojstva Slike.

Dimenzije slike u CSS-u














Idemo skužiti što ima novo ovdje, napravio sam img klasu u kojoj sam specificirao dimenzije slike, širina je širina, a visina je visina, specificirao sam dimenzije veće od originalnih da se jasno vidi kako slika će se promijeniti.





(Ovo je naslov) Primjer HTML5 stranice



Radi jasnoće, dat ću primjer gdje će biti puno teksta, a vidjet ćete koje su uvlake sa slike u ovom primjeru Koristit ćemo svojstvo margine koje će vam dati priliku da procijenite njegove mogućnosti.


Radi jasnoće dat ću primjer gdje će biti puno teksta, a vidjet ćete koje uvlake sa slike ima.U ovom primjeru koristit ćemo sliku bez navođenja uvlaka kako biste jasno vidjeli razliku.






U pregledniku vidimo sljedeće:

Napravio sam uvlake od slike u ovom primjeru zahvaljujući parametru margine, koji nam je dao 20 piksela uvlake sa sva četiri ruba. Ovdje možete učiniti složeniju manipulaciju; možete postaviti pomak od određenog ruba, na primjer:

  • margin-top – margina s gornje strane
  • margin-right – margina s desne strane
  • margin-bottom – margina s donje strane
  • margin-left – margina s lijeve strane

Sukladno tome, ovdje možete sve finije namjestiti ili postaviti uvlaku samo s jedne ili dvije strane bez diranja ostalih.





(Ovo je naslov) Primjer HTML5 stranice








U pregledniku:

Postavljamo okvir oko slike, zahvaljujući parametru border, prvo postavljamo širinu okvira koristeći border-width, postavljamo ga u pikselima, zatim stil okvira, odnosno njegov izgled border-style, ovdje postoji nekoliko vrijednosti koje možete odabrati:

I posljednji parametar koji ćemo prilagoditi je boja obruba, koja je postavljena parametrom boje obruba.





(Ovo je naslov) Primjer HTML5 stranice







U pregledniku vidimo:

Kao što razumijete, dodijelili smo pozadinu oznaci tijela zahvaljujući biraču oznaka, budući da zauzima cijeli dokument, možemo je dodijeliti i drugim oznakama. Parametar background nam je dao pozadinu sa slikom adrese na koju pišemo u zagradama. Također možete manipulirati pozadinom, na primjer:

pozadina: url(proba.png) ponovi-x;

Pozadina će se ponavljati samo duž X osi, odnosno vodoravno u jednoj liniji.

pozadina: url(proba.png) repeat-y;

Pozadina će se ponavljati samo duž Y osi, odnosno okomito u jednoj liniji.

pozadina: url(proba.png) bez ponavljanja;

Pozadina se neće ponavljati i pojavit će se samo jedna slika.

veličina pozadine: 500px 200px;

Ovaj dodatni parametar, koji određuje veličinu slike za pozadinu, širinu i visinu.

Izrada slike prozirnom pomoću CSS-a





(Ovo je naslov) Primjer HTML5 stranice









U pregledniku vidimo sljedeće:

Ovo svojstvo došlo je s pojavom CSS3 i zapravo je dobilo prilično široku upotrebu. Implementirano pomoću parametra neprozirnosti, koji postavlja prozirnost slike, vrijednosti od 0 do 1, i drugog filtra parametra: alpha(Opacity=50); radi istu stvar samo za Internet preglednik Explorier budući da starije verzije ne podržavaju parametar neprozirnosti, vrijednosti od 0 do 100. U primjeru sam posebno napravio dvije slike kako bi se jasno vidjela razlika.

Ovo zaključuje lekciju "CSS Image Properties". Nadam se da vam je ova lekcija bila korisna i inspirirala vas da dalje proučavate jezik i steknete nova znanja.

Datum objave: 2014-04-22


Ne znate kako povećati sliku? Ovo je vrlo jednostavan zadatak budući da je sve što trebate već instalirano na vašem računalu. Pročitajte ovaj vodič i naučit ćete kako promijeniti veličinu fotografije pomoću 5 jednostavnih alata.

Metoda 1: Kako promijeniti veličinu slike u programu Microsoft Paint

  1. Pronađite i pokrenite MS Paint. Dolazi unaprijed instaliran na svim verzijama operacijski sustav Windows. Start> Svi programi> Pribor> Bojanje:
  1. Povucite sliku u prozor Paint ili upotrijebite Izbornik > Otvori (Ctrl + O).
  2. U glavnom izborniku programa pronađite stavku " Promijeni veličinu" i odaberite je:
  1. Otvorit će se ploča za promjenu veličine i proporcija slike. Možete odrediti vrijednost u pikselima. Ne zaboravite provjeriti " Održavajte proporcije" U suprotnom će slika biti deformirana:
  1. Za povećanje veličine slike kliknite na gumb "OK" i spremite fotografiju.

savjet:

  • Ako ne možete odrediti veličinu svoje fotografije, a da je ne razvučete, možete upotrijebiti alat za izrezivanje da uklonite neželjene rubove. Kako to učiniti opisano je u stavku 3;
  • Da biste brže otvorili fotografiju, desnom tipkom miša kliknite na nju i odaberite iz kontekstni izbornik stavak " Otvori pomoću programa Paint»;
  • Najbolje je spremiti sliku u istom formatu kao i original.

Metoda 2. Kako promijeniti veličinu slike u MS Photo Gallery

  1. Ako Microsoft Photo Gallery nije instaliran na vašem računalu ( Start > Galerija fotografija), trebate ga preuzeti i instalirati kao dio Windows Essentials 2012;
  2. Pokrenite MS Photo Gallery i pronađite svoju grafičku datoteku;
  3. Desnom tipkom miša kliknite na njega i odaberite "Promijeni veličinu...":
  1. Odaberite gotovu postavku: " Mali 640 piksela", "Srednji 1024", "Veliki 1280", itd.
  1. kliknite " Promijenite veličinu i spremite" Nakon što povećate veličinu slike, slika će biti smještena u istu mapu, au njoj će ostati i original.

savjet:

  • Ako trebate postaviti točnu veličinu slike, odaberite " Prilagođen" i postavite veličinu na veću stranu fotografije;
  • Za promjenu veličine više fotografija odjednom, odaberite ih dok držite pritisnutu tipku Ctrl.

Metoda 3: Kako promijeniti veličinu slike u Photoscapeu

U Photoshopu možete povećati veličinu slike. Ili za ovo upotrijebite Photoscape.

  1. Preuzmite Photoscape i instalirajte ga. Pokrenite program;
  2. Idite na karticu "Uređivač" i pronađite fotografiju koju želite urediti:
  1. Na dnu slike nalazi se gumb "Promijeni veličinu", kliknite na njega.
  2. Postavite novu veličinu fotografije. Provjerite opciju " Održavajte omjer slike" je uključen i pritisnite gumb "OK":
  1. Spremite uređenu sliku.

savjet:

  • Ako trebate promijeniti veličinu više slika, upotrijebite " Skupni uređivač" Dodajte mapu i promijenite veličinu svih fotografija u njoj;
  • Ako ne znate točnu veličinu, možete postaviti "Postotak" izvorne veličine.

Metoda 4. Kako promijeniti veličinu slike u IrfanViewu

  1. Instalirajte IrfanView - odličan alat za pregledavanje i povećavanje slika;
  2. Dodajte fotografiju povlačenjem u prozor programa ili klikom na prvi gumb na alatnoj traci:
  1. Idite na karticu "Slika", odaberite " Promjena veličine/proporcija» ( Ctrl+R);
  2. Postavite novu veličinu u pikselima, centimetrima, inčima ili kao postotak izvorne slike:
  1. Spremite sliku.

savjet:

  • Možete koristiti standardne veličine: 640 x 480 piksela, 800 x 600 piksela, 1024 x 768 piksela itd.;
  • Spremiti visoka kvaliteta fotografije, provjerite je li DPI postavljen na najmanje 300.

Metoda 5. Kako promijeniti veličinu slike na mreži

  1. Za promjenu veličine slike na mreži idite na PicResize.
  2. Pritisnite gumb pretraživati" za odabir fotografije. kliknite " Nastaviti»:
  1. Odaberite postotak izvorne slike, primjerice 50% manje. Alat će prikazati veličinu izlazne slike. Alternativno, možete unijeti svoju točnu veličinu odabirom " Veličina po izboru»:

Prije odgovora na pitanje " kako ubaciti sliku u HTML?“, treba napomenuti da se ne isplati preopterećivati ​​web stranice ogromnom količinom grafičkog materijala, jer to neće samo poboljšati vizualnu percepciju resursa od strane korisnika, već će također povećati vrijeme učitavanja stranice.

Najčešće se koristi pri izradi web stranica grafički formati PNG, GIF i JPEG, a za dizajnerski rad sa slikama - grafički uređivač Adobe Photoshop, koji ima bogate mogućnosti za komprimiranje i promjenu veličine slika bez gubitka kvalitete, što je nevjerojatno važno za web razvoj.

Kako umetnuti sliku u HTML?

Za umetanje slike u HTML stranicu upotrijebite jednu jednostavnu oznaku:

,

gdje je xxx adresa slike. Ako je slika u istom direktoriju kao i stranica, oznaka će izgledati ovako:

Međutim, velike brzine i stabilan internet još nije stigla do svih krajeva zemaljske kugle, a događa se da se slika na web stranici jednostavno ne učita. Za takve slučajeve postoji koncept alternativnog teksta.

Prikazuje se umjesto slike kada nije dostupna, učitava se ili u načinu rada preglednika "bez slika". Dodaje se pomoću atributa oznake alt .

Primjer dodavanja alternativnog teksta u grafičku datoteku:

Alternativni tekst



Dodjeljivanje veličina slika u HTML-u

Kako biste promijenili dimenzije prikaza grafičke datoteke, koristite oznake visine i širine, gdje je visina visina, a širina širina, mjerena u pikselima.

Kada koristite ove atribute, preglednik prvo dodjeljuje prostor za grafički sadržaj, priprema cjelokupni izgled stranice, prikazuje tekst, a zatim učitava samu sliku.

Slika se postavlja u pravokutnik zadanih dimenzija, a ako su parametri manji ili veći od originalnih, slika se razvlači ili komprimira.

Ako se atributi visine i širine ne koriste, preglednik odmah učitava sliku, odgađajući prikaz teksta i drugih elemenata stranice.

Ovi parametri mogu se odrediti u pikselima (veličina slike je konstantna i ne ovisi o razlučivosti zaslona korisnika) i u postocima (veličina slike ovisi o razlučivosti zaslona).

Na primjer:

Treba imati na umu da onog trenutka kad se promijenite izvorna veličina slike, potrebno je zadržati njezine proporcije.

Da biste to učinili, dovoljno je navesti vrijednost samo jednog od parametara ( širina ili visina), a preglednik će automatski izračunati vrijednost drugog.

Lokacija slike u HTML-u

Kao i kod mnogih HTML oznaka, Primijenite atribut align koji poravnava sliku:

- slika se nalazi iznad teksta;

- slika se nalazi ispod teksta;

- slika se nalazi lijevo od teksta;

- slika se nalazi desno od teksta.

Link slike

To se radi na sljedeći način:

Kao što vidiš, grafički umetak može biti poveznica i kada se klikne, preusmjerava na bilo koju adresu napisanu u punom ili skraćenom obliku.

Kako mogu sliku učiniti pozadinom u HTML-u?

Slika ne samo da se može umetnuti na stranicu kao vidljivi objekt, već i učiniti pozadinom. Da biste definirali sliku kao pozadinu, trebate navesti atribut background=”xxx” u oznaci, gdje je xxx adresa slike, navedena na isti način kao u gornjim primjerima.

Na primjer, postavimo sljedeću sliku teksture kao pozadinsku sliku:

Spremite sliku u mapu s pripremljenom stranicom i napišite sljedeće retke:

Stranica s pozadinskom slikom</head>

Pozadina s tekstom.



Pozadinska slika na stranici je postavljena.

Slike su komponente gotovo svake web stranice, pa je promjena veličine nezamjenjiva. Veličinu slike možete promijeniti na 2 načina: grafički urednik ili programski u html kod na css.

Ako u css kod Ako ne postavite veličinu slike u html-u, tada će njezina visina i širina na web mjestu biti iste u pikselima kao izvorna datoteka. Odnosno, veličinu slike možete promijeniti bez css-a i html-a, koristeći samo grafički uređivač, a ona će se automatski promijeniti na web mjestu ako ne odredite njezinu veličinu. Ali postoje slučajevi kada je potrebno programski promijeniti veličinu slike u css u html.

1. Promjena slike u grafičkom uređivaču

Veličinu slike možete promijeniti u bilo kojem grafičkom uređivaču (photoshop, gimp, xnview) i ona će se automatski promijeniti na stranici u skladu s izvornim dimenzijama.

Prednosti metode:

Slika se učitava brže jer nema potrebe za preuzimanjem dodatnih podataka (piksela) koji će se potom programski komprimirati.


minusi:

Grafički uređivači ne komprimiraju loše slike manje od 200 piksela po širini i visini.

Kad god je moguće i svrhovito, pokušajte promijeniti veličinu u grafičkom uređivaču kako bi se slike učitavale brže nego kad im se veličina mijenja programski. Razlika u brzini može biti desetke puta.

2. Promjena slike u css kodu na stranici

Prednosti:

Brže je i praktičnije postaviti veličinu. Ova metoda Smanjenje slike obično se koristi radi praktičnosti. Na primjer, kada jedna slika može imati mnogo različitih veličina, često je prikladnije promijeniti vrijednosti iste programski nego prenijeti sve opcije formata za jednu sliku, uređenu u grafičkom uređivaču.

Male slike, manje od 200 piksela u visinu ili širinu, komprimiraju se učinkovito, za razliku od grafičkih uređivača. Ako želite da veličina slike na stranici bude manja od 200 piksela, onda je bolje da izvorna veličina bude 30-50% veća (260-300 piksela) kako bi se zadržala dobra kvaliteta kada se smanji.

Pritom se razlika u brzini učitavanja stranice neće osjetiti jer male slike zauzimaju vrlo malo prostora i ako im povećate veličinu za 30%, nećete primijetiti nikakve promjene. Ali primijetit ćete razliku u kvaliteti.


minusi:

Slike koje su komprimirane softverom učitavaju se dulje jer se veličina mijenja tek nakon preuzimanja izvorne verzije. Stoga, ako je veličina slike veća od 200 piksela u širinu ili visinu, onda je bolje komprimirati je u grafičkom uređivaču kako bi stranica radila brže.

Kako promijeniti veličinu slike u html-u pomoću css-a

Za promjenu veličine slike u HTML-u pomoću CSS-a koriste se svojstva širina (širina) i visina (visina) iznutra atribut stila. Možete napisati samo širinu ili visinu, a preostala neodređena vrijednost automatski će se promijeniti kako bi se zadržale proporcije slike. Na primjer, određivanjem samo širine slike pomoću širine, njezina će se visina automatski promijeniti, zadržavajući proporcije. I obrnuto, kada odredite samo visinu, njegova širina će se također automatski promijeniti, održavajući proporcije slike.

Primjer koda bez navođenja dimenzija slike

Rezultat u pregledniku

Šifra stranice





Probna stranica









Primjer koda za promjenu veličine slike u .css

Rezultat u pregledniku

Šifra stranice





Probna stranica



style="width:150px; " >






Oba gore prikazana primjera koriste istu sliku veličine 300x184 px (širina i visina). U primjeru 1, slika je prikazana u pregledniku nepromijenjena s izvornom veličinom od 300x184px jer širina i visina nisu navedene u cssu. A u primjeru 2, slika je prikazana u pregledniku smanjena 2 puta jer je širina navedena kao 150 px, visina je automatski promijenjena na 92 ​​px. Kao što vidite, svojstvo visine uopće ne treba specificirati jer se automatski mijenja proporcionalno širini.

Ako navedete oba parametra: širina (širina), visina (visina) i neće odgovarati proporcijama, tada će slika imati točno tu veličinu, ali u komprimiranom ili rastegnutom obliku, ovisno o vrijednostima.

Zašto nije preporučljivo povećavati slike

Važno: Povećanje veličine slike prati gubitak kvalitete. Kada mijenjate na bilo koji način, važno je postaviti manje vrijednosti nego na izvornoj slici, odnosno samo smanjiti.

Ako postavite veličinu piksela veću od izvorne slike, kvaliteta će se pogoršati. I gubitak kvalitete će biti jasno vidljiv, jer računalo ne može dodati nove piksele, može samo povećati veličinu postojećih. Što je veće povećanje slike u odnosu na izvornu vrijednost, to je lošija njezina kvaliteta i kvadratni pikseli su jasnije vidljivi.

upute

Prvo pokušajte pronaći sliku pomoću tražilica. Unesite svoj upit, a zatim odaberite karticu postavki pretraživanja. Za Google, na primjer, ovo je gumb "Alati za pretraživanje", a za Yandex je ikona s klizačima. Zatim morate odabrati "Veličina" i odrediti točne vrijednosti. Ili, na primjer, ako vam je potrebna fotografija dobre rezolucije, odaberite “Large”.

Ako nema slike potrebne veličine, možete je sami uklopiti u okvir. Ima načina. Prvi je da prvo napravite dokument željene veličine, a zatim promijenite sliku. Drugi je suprotan - otvorite sliku i promijenite veličinu. U biti nema razlike: sve ovisi o vašim preferencijama i ciljevima. Primjeri će biti prikazani u Adobe Photoshopu, ali možete koristiti i druge grafičke uređivače.

Prvi način. Pritisnite "Datoteka" - "Novo..." ili kombinaciju tipki Ctrl+N. Ispred vas će se pojaviti prozor s postavkama. Tamo odredite širinu, visinu i potrebne parametre razlučivosti boja. Zatim otvorite sliku koja vam se sviđa u pregledniku, desnom tipkom miša kliknite i odaberite "Kopiraj sliku". Zatim se vratite u program i pritisnite Ctrl+V.

Slika će se pojaviti u prozoru grafičkog uređivača. Zatim kliknite "Edit" - "Free Transform" ili kombinaciju Ctrl + T. Pojavit će se ključne točke pomoću kojih možete prilagoditi sliku veličini radnog prozora. Čim dobijete željeni rezultat (usput, možete ići izvan granica radnog područja), kliknite "Datoteka" - "Spremi kao ..." ili kombinaciju tipki Ctrl + S.

Drugi način. Prvo morate otići na svoje računalo, zatim kliknuti "Datoteka" - "Otvori ..." (ili kombinaciju Ctrl + O) i odabrati željenu sliku. Zatim odaberite “Slika” - “Veličina slike...” ili pritisnite kombinaciju Alt+Ctrl+I. Poništite opciju "Održavanje proporcija" i odredite željenu veličinu. Zatim pritisnite OK.